Watching Veetle using Opera browser - follow this fix - i have it working now.
Copy the npVeetle.dll from your veetle installation path (...\Veetle\plugins) to your opera plugins folder (...\opera\program\plugins)
Start opera and check the opera preferences (Ctrl+F12) -> advanced -> downloads -> and under the MIME type tab you should see a few veetle plugs in there.
Then i had to copy the libvlc.dll from the same veetle installation folder as above to the same Opera plugins folder as above and restart your browser and try a veetle link and it should be working.
